Cement grouting material is a specialized compound used in a variety of construction applications to fill voids, stabilize soil, or enhance the strength and durability of existing structures. It is primarily composed of cement, water, and various additives that improve its performance characteristics. Understanding the properties and applications of cement grouting material is essential for construction professionals involved in diverse projects, from residential buildings to large infrastructure works.
One of the primary applications of cement grouting is in foundation stabilization. It is used to inject grouting material into the soil beneath foundations or other structural elements to fill voids and increase load-bearing capacity. This technique is particularly beneficial in areas with loose or unstable soil conditions, where traditional foundation methods may not suffice. By using cement grouting material, engineers can ensure the longevity and stability of the structure.
In addition to foundation applications, cement grouting is widely used in waterproofing. When injected into cracks or voids in concrete structures, it creates a barrier that prevents water ingress, protecting against moisture-related damage. This is especially important in basements, tunnels, and retaining walls where water pressure can compromise structural integrity. Professionals should consider the specific formulation of the grouting material to ensure it meets the required waterproofing standards for their project.
Moreover, cement grouting material is an effective solution for repairing structural defects in concrete elements. Whether addressing cracks, spalling, or joint failures, the use of grouting can restore the structural integrity of the affected area. By selecting the appropriate type of cement grouting material, construction professionals can ensure effective repairs that extend the lifespan of the structure.
When selecting cement grouting material, it is important to consider several factors, including the intended application, environmental conditions, and the specific characteristics of the material. Factors such as setting time, flowability, and compressive strength should be evaluated to ensure that the chosen product meets the project’s requirements. Additionally, proper mixing and application techniques are critical to achieving optimal results.
